What is a Hackathon?

What It Is

A hackathon is a fast-paced, collaborative build sprint (often 48-72 hours) where developers, designers, strategists, and partners come together to solve real problems and prototype new ideas.

It's not just about coding — it's about rapid execution, team collaboration, and brand-powered invention.
